A quick definition of questman:

Term: QUESTMAN

Definition: A questman is someone who starts a legal case or investigation into wrongdoing. They may also be chosen to check if things like weights and measures are being used correctly. In some cases, a questman may also be a churchwarden or sidesman.

(Also known as questmonger.)

A more thorough explanation:

Definition: A questman is a person who instigates a lawsuit or prosecution, investigates abuses related to weights and measures, or serves as a churchwarden or sidesman.

  • A lawyer who files a lawsuit on behalf of their client is acting as a questman.
  • A government official who investigates a company for using inaccurate scales is acting as a questman.
  • A member of a church who helps with the collection of offerings and assists with church services is acting as a questman.

These examples illustrate the different roles that a questman can have. They can be involved in legal proceedings, ensuring fair trade practices, or supporting their local church community.
